Transaction 98e491324ede9b65920369b9c0376da3c0f9c6868e54b13e4a5ce49424a3c591
1 Input
1 Output
-
98e491324ede9b65920369b9c0376da3c0f9c6868e54b13e4a5ce49424a3c591:0
- value
- 2765066
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 85e8f61e0970c8fa231e523caf4541793a97e544 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DD3wxPc2UYrotEnXqi88jXMJ5fReUdHL2